Octocode Skills

Operate on standalone Agent Skill folders: `SKILL.md` plus optional references, scripts, assets, and evals. Flow: `UNDERSTAND → DISCOVER → INSPECT → JUDGE → RECOMMEND → USER GATE → ACT → CLEANUP → REVIEW → VERIFY`.

Lobby rules

  • `SKILL.md` owns workflows, hard gates, and routes; each reference owns one concept and never restates the flow.
  • MUST read and navigate between routed reference files to understand the complete flow; this skill is intentionally simplified into reference units for efficiency, including reference-to-reference handoffs.
  • Inspect the real `SKILL.md` before quoting, judging, or installing; identify candidates by path and gate every write.
  • Stop when one fit is clear, two High candidates need a winner, three angles add nothing, or user/auth approval is pending.
  • Ship a standalone folder with one owner per concept; prune dead or duplicated material before done.

Scripts and done gate

  • Run `scripts/skill-review.mjs` after any create/edit — zero ERROR is required.
  • Run `scripts/skill-sync.mjs` only after a dry-run and human approval — synchronize one source safely.
